Understanding Flight Planning Apps
Flight planning apps are software tools that help drone operators design and execute flight missions. These apps provide features such as route mapping, waypoint setting, altitude adjustments, and real-time monitoring. They are essential for ensuring safe, efficient, and precise drone operations, especially over complex or large areas.

Best Practices for Using Flight Planning Apps
To maximize safety and efficiency, consider the following best practices:
- Always perform a pre-flight check, including battery levels and GPS signal strength.
- Plan your route considering no-fly zones and obstacles.
- Test the flight plan in a controlled environment before executing complex missions.
- Monitor the drone’s status in real-time during flight, ready to take manual control if necessary.
- Save and document flight logs for future reference and analysis.
